A.The division shall:
1.Maintain custody of the state reference standards of weights and measures that are traceable to the United States prototype standards and that are supplied to the states by the federal government or that are otherwise approved as being satisfactory by the national institute of standards and technology.
2.Keep the state reference standards in a safe and suitable place in the metrology laboratory of the division and ensure that they are not removed from the laboratory except for repairs or for calibration as may be prescribed by the national institute of standards and technology.
3.Keep accurate records of all standards and equipment.
